Listen: Death Grips Unveil ‘Government Plates’ Album, Give It Away For Free
Controversial meta-punks strike again with a new free download.
For all of 2013’s insanities, no year was going to be complete without something ridiculous coming out of the Death Grips camp.
This time without any major label to offend, or indeed any computer screens to haunt with phallic symbols, Zach Hill and co’s follow-up to the controversial ‘NO LOVE DEEP WEB’ has come in the form of a free download, again. The whole record’s been uploaded to the band’s Youtube channel, with ‘Government Plates’ (that’s the title - artwork; right) being announced on Death Grips’ Facebook page.
Although it’ll take a while to digest, there’s no doubting this record contains a) the band’s most batshit crazy song titles to date and b) some seriously futuristic electronic elements that hadn’t been so exacted on their previous albums.
Death Grips have spent the best part of 2013 in the studio, but up until now it’s been a year remembered for faux festival appearances and ‘purposeful’ no-shows. This could be a way of setting the record straight.
